Tsipras: Upcoming election is like a second referendum
- Written by E.Tsiliopoulos
Sunday’s election battle is the second referendum for the future of Greece, SYRIZA leader Alexis Tsipras said on Wednesday during an election rally in the town of Patras.
“The battle of September 20 is the second great referendum for the future of our people and our country,” he said, adding that “on Sunday we vote to reject the return of the old status quo of servitude, dependence, corruption and vested interests.”
He urged voters to reject New Democracy which represents in the best way “the system of vested interests and dependence of Conservatism and oligarchy.”
Tsipras also noted that the result of the elections will decide on the government of the next four years and therefore people must choose SYRIZA, so that people may have on Monday its own government. He also called on all voters to participate in the elections.
